204 Commits (bf34d9fd29b7e2bd82ddb6b892ea0e671fc19926)

Author SHA1 Message Date
Oswald Buddenhagen 0e1f8f9a3f revamp console output options 10 years ago
Oswald Buddenhagen 4d638c3cf2 make sure that INBOX always exists 10 years ago
Oswald Buddenhagen a8b26dc4ac soft-limit peak memory usage 10 years ago
Oswald Buddenhagen f4240761f1 introduce and use pending_wakeup() 10 years ago
Oswald Buddenhagen 74c78c70b9 deal sensibly with permanent errors 10 years ago
Oswald Buddenhagen 5f265ad7da unify .isyncuidmap.db handling with that of .uidvalidity 10 years ago
Oswald Buddenhagen 4da89af7be refactor maildir_set_uid() and maildir_store_uidval() 10 years ago
Oswald Buddenhagen f61efdbb9d rename some *uid*() => *uidval*() to better reflect their function 10 years ago
Oswald Buddenhagen 2eece82276 lock .uidvalidity on demand 10 years ago
Oswald Buddenhagen 4aad8c9e04 delay unlocking of .uidvalidity 10 years ago
Oswald Buddenhagen d9a983add6 add support for propagating folder deletions 10 years ago
Oswald Buddenhagen a7eddc6ede don't make intermediate directories proper maildirs 10 years ago
Oswald Buddenhagen 7489ff8613 deal sensibly with incomplete maildir directories 10 years ago
Oswald Buddenhagen 5f4e3b285e factor out maildir_clear_tmp() 10 years ago
Oswald Buddenhagen 7b7304b625 split create_box() off from open_box() 10 years ago
Oswald Buddenhagen fb19d644f7 split off open_box() from select_box() 10 years ago
Oswald Buddenhagen 9982e7bf08 make some driver function names more descriptive 10 years ago
Oswald Buddenhagen 00ebf45be2 rename driver::prepare_opts() => prepare_load() 10 years ago
Oswald Buddenhagen 42cedc8f81 introduce uchar, ushort & uint typedefs 10 years ago
Oswald Buddenhagen 2fa75cf159 fix UID assignment with some non-UIDPLUS servers 10 years ago
Oswald Buddenhagen f377e7b696 introduce FieldDelimiter and InfoDelimiter options 10 years ago
Oswald Buddenhagen 47897d2403 fix memory management of current mailbox name 10 years ago
Oswald Buddenhagen 4f383a8074 stop abusing memcmp() 10 years ago
Oswald Buddenhagen 608834c6f1 permit Maildir Stores without a Path 10 years ago
Oswald Buddenhagen 2a2c53ae43 ignore INBOX only in Path itself, not its subfolders 10 years ago
Oswald Buddenhagen 3d5539bb63 detect inconsistent state of highest assigned UID 11 years ago
Oswald Buddenhagen 4d8575100d don't forget to reset message counts when skipping scan 11 years ago
Oswald Buddenhagen 8844ff3063 remove apparently pointless resetting of recent message count 11 years ago
Oswald Buddenhagen d34baeb886 fix hypothetical buffer overflows 11 years ago
Oswald Buddenhagen df29c592d1 close a bunch of fd leaks in error paths 11 years ago
Oswald Buddenhagen 6d2fd370a6 fix _POSIX_SYNCHRONIZED_IO usage 11 years ago
Oswald Buddenhagen 03b3b566f1 reshuffle sources a bit 11 years ago
Oswald Buddenhagen 92b892d247 tag verbose output when channel links two verbose stores 11 years ago
Oswald Buddenhagen 0b32734693 remove own_store() function from driver model 11 years ago
Oswald Buddenhagen 0ad8ef80b2 don't check for INBOX more than necessary 11 years ago
Oswald Buddenhagen c293acaf24 fix listing of nested maildir mailboxes 11 years ago
Oswald Buddenhagen b6949c64d2 avoid useless delay after creating maildir box 11 years ago
Oswald Buddenhagen 71524cb6b0 reduce FSync option to a boolean 11 years ago
Oswald Buddenhagen eb1f10762f added sync support for the arrival date of messages 12 years ago
Oswald Buddenhagen 1847a4e12d make better use of ATTR_UNUSED 12 years ago
Oswald Buddenhagen ca3a319e60 update copyrights 12 years ago
Oswald Buddenhagen e7c96f8891 always list INBOX when asked for it 12 years ago
Oswald Buddenhagen daaf950878 split maildir_list_part() 12 years ago
Oswald Buddenhagen 167de3e438 remove some temporaries in maildir_list_part() 12 years ago
Felipe Contreras aad7f903ec maildir: fix trash path double-free 12 years ago
Oswald Buddenhagen 89add4f330 downcast time_t to long for printing 12 years ago
Oswald Buddenhagen 35851f133b add option to control amount of fsync()ing 12 years ago
Oswald Buddenhagen a326bf2f58 avoid that a system crash can lose mails 12 years ago
Oswald Buddenhagen 16e5aade3f store config error status in conffile_t object 12 years ago
Oswald Buddenhagen 2e07e68630 call fdatasync() after updating .uidvalidity files 12 years ago